Description jsomers 2015-02-11 11:04:02 EST
Description of problem:
In the Satellite 6 UI: When you hover over the tab: Hosts, the bottom half of the list displays: Provisioning Setup, followed by 6 labels. These 6 labels are in the opposite order from the way you would actually configure. In other words, you work from bottom up. Customers and GSS would prefer to work from top down.

Steps to Reproduce:
1. In Satellite 6 UI, hover over the tab: Hosts

Actual results:
Provisioning Setup
   Operating systems
   Provisioning templates
   Partition tables
   Installation media
   Hardware models
   Architectures

Expected results:
Provisioning Setup
   Architectures
   Hardware models
   Installation media
   Partition tables
   Provisioning templates
   Operating systems
